Here’s what you'll find on our Night Menu:

  • Whipped Ricotta: Creamy, dreamy, with fennel seed, bee pollen, honey, and toast. It’s basically an edible icebreaker

  • Little Neck Clams: Fresh, local, and swimming in green garlic butter—bread-dipping mandatory

  • Bouillabaisse Toast: Marseille-inspired perfection with rock shrimp, fennel confit, and rouille

  • Panisse: Chickpea fritters that are crispy outside, soft inside, and served with a tangy lemon espelette remoulade

  • Brussels Sprouts: Roasted in tahini w/ black sesame powder. Even if you don’t like sprouts, these will convert u

  • Tagine Romanesco: A veggie-forward masterpiece with quinoa, pickled pepper, and preserved lemon yogurt

  • Red Endive Salad: Sweet thomcord grapes, creamy blue cheese, hazelnuts, & tangy vinaigrette—it’s salad, but sexy


Not feeling the whole “sharing is caring” thing? No problem!


We’ve got mains that make it easy to keep your plate to yourself:

  • Duck Leg Confit: Rich, tender duck with Asian pear mostarda and roasted fairytale eggplant

  • Bar Salmon: Perfectly seared with a sauce grenobloise, cauliflower purée, and nasturtium

  • Cassoulet: hearty dish w/ ur choice of merguez or maitake mushrooms, served w/ white beans, haricots verts, & chermoula

  • Crispy Chicken Sando: A brioche bun stacked w/ pickled fennel, dijonnaise, & the crunchiest chicken ever

Yesterday’s Wine, Today’s Plans: Happy Hour @BABA

If you’re rolling in early for date night, our Yesterday’s Wine happy hour is the perfect warm-up.


From Sunday through Thursday, 5–7 PM, sip on $9 glasses of natural wine paired with discounted bites like:

  • BABA Fries: Manchego, scallions, cayenne mayo—these will have you fighting over the last fry

  • Pain Aux Tomates: Toast topped with heirloom tomatoes, sherry, and sea salt

  • Panisse: Chickpea fritters that are almost too good to share

  • Brussels Sprouts: Yep, they’re back—happy hour style


It’s the perfect prelude to dinner.
